Gypsy Rose Blanchard experienced a close call when she almost ran into her ex-husband Ryan Anderson at a football match, as she attended the event with her current beau, Ken Urker. The duo documented their day on TikTok, donning purple to back the LSU Tigers in their clash against the UCLA Bruins, with Gypsy Rose actively cheering, "Go Tigers! ".

Complications rose when fans noted that Ryan had also mentioned being at the game on TikTok. One fan's comment highlighted the potential for an awkward encounter: "Did you see Ryan there too.."

The tension surrounding the game escalated for Gypsy Rose Blanchard, shown through her responses on social media as well as disclosures regarding her living situation and pregnancy struggles. Despite the risk of a run-in and the discomfort it induced, Gypsy Rose confirmed they managed to avoid any interaction, stating: "We didn't run into him, It was so crowded. I didn't even know he was going until late last night after I got tickets to the game."

Her unfinished sentiment underscored by an emoji spoke volumes about her state of mind. Notably, Gypsy Rose and Ryan's relationship, which began while she was incarcerated for her role in her mother's murder, ended in divorce earlier this year.

Gypsy Rose has reunited with her ex-fiance Ken, and the couple is now expecting their first child amidst a whirlwind of drama. According to state law, Ryan is "understood to be the father" due to the timing of the pregnancy, reports the Mirror US.

Under Bayou State law, if a woman is married to someone who isn't the biological father at the time of conception or divorced for less than 300 days before the birth, her ex-husband is presumed to be the dad. A paternity test can clarify the biological father.

Sources say Gypsy Rose and Ryan are holding off on the paternity test, with TMZ reporting they believe it will be "easier and cheaper" to wait. Pre-birth paternity tests can range from $500 to $2,000, while tests after birth are significantly cheaper, costing between $150 and $200.

The 33-year-old Munchhausen-by-proxy survivor became widely known for the shocking killing of her mother, Dee Dee Blanchard back in June 2015. Dee Dee had falsely claimed that Gypsy had multiple serious illnesses, forcing her to undergo unnecessary treatments for years. In reality, Gypsy-Rose was perfectly healthy and did not need to use a feeding tube or wheelchair. In 2015, after Dee Dee began to tighten her control

Feeling trapped and desperate, Gypsy conspired with her then online boyfriend to murder her mother. She spent eight years in prison before being released in December 2023. After gaining her freedom, Gypsy has become a prominent figure in the media, doing interviews, releasing a book and documentary series. She has gained more than 10.2million followers on TikTok, where she describes herself as an "Influencer, Author, Public Figure".
